Descubre cómo evitar un error común en Python que puede surgir al multiplicar una secuencia por un número flotante no entero. Aprende a resolver este problema para optimizar tus programas. ¡Sigue leyendo para conocer todos los detalles!
Los números flotantes en Python: su definición y uso
Este tipo de dato es usado cuando se necesitan números que no sean enteros, como por ejemplo 3.1416 o 2.71828. Es importante destacar que los números flotantes en Python tienen precisión limitada, lo que puede llevar a errores de redondeo en cálculos muy precisos.
En Python, los números flotantes se pueden operar de la misma forma que los números enteros, pero es importante tener en cuenta la posible pérdida de precisión.
Algunas características importantes de los números flotantes en Python son:
- Pueden representar números decimales.
- Pueden ser positivos o negativos.
- Pueden ser expresados en notación científica.
Es importante tener en cuenta que al operar números enteros con números flotantes, el resultado será un número flotante. Por ejemplo, si sumamos 3 (entero) + 2.0 (flotante), el resultado será 5.0.
Ejemplo de uso de números flotantes en Python:
x = 3.1416 y = 2.71828 suma = x + y print(suma) # imprimirá 5.
Uso de double en Python: guía detallada
En Python, no existe el tipo de datos double como en otros lenguajes de programación. En su lugar, Python utiliza el tipo de dato float para representar números de coma flotante de doble precisión, o sea, con una precisión de aproximadamente 16 dígitos decimales.
Los números de tipo float en Python siguen el estándar IEEE 754, que se utiliza comúnmente en la representación de números de coma flotante en informática.
Algunas características importantes sobre el uso de números de tipo float en Python incluyen:
- Los números de tipo float se pueden representar en notación decimal o exponencial, por ejemplo: 3.14 o 3.14e2.
- Python realiza conversión automática entre enteros y números de coma flotante según sea necesario durante las operaciones aritméticas.
- Es importante tener en cuenta la precisión limitada de los números de tipo float en Python, lo que puede llevar a errores de redondeo en cálculos matemáticos.
Veamos un ejemplo sencillo de uso de números de tipo float en Python:
numero_float = 3.
Negación de condiciones en Python: Una guía práctica
La negación de condiciones en Python es una técnica que se utiliza para verificar si una determinada condición no se cumple. En Python, la negación se realiza mediante el uso del operador not
.
Algunos puntos importantes sobre la negación de condiciones en Python son:
- La palabra clave
not
se utiliza para negar una condición. Por ejemplo,not True
devolveráFalse
. - La negación se aplica a la condición que le sigue. Si la condición es
True
, la negación la volveráFalse
, y viceversa.
En la siguiente tabla se muestran algunos ejemplos de negación de condiciones en Python:
Condición | Negación |
---|---|
True |
not True => False |
False |
not False => True |
Recuerda, al multiplicar una secuencia por un número flotante no entero en Python, puedes obtener resultados inesperados. Presta atención a este detalle para evitar errores en tus programas. ¡Buena suerte en tu camino de aprendizaje en Python!